Italy Team Overview
The current Italy squad’s main asset is their pace. Simone Giannelli dictates the tempo of nearly every attack, while Alessandro Michieletto and Daniele Lavia consistently apply pressure on the flanks. The team frequently executes quick combinations and utilizes the pipe attack, aiming to prevent opponents from setting up an organized block.
Equally crucial is Italy’s play after defense. Rather than always aiming for a straight block, the Italians often focus on softening the ball and launching rapid counterattacks. This approach has paid dividends throughout the group stage, but there’s a downside: under increased pressure, Italy tend to commit more service errors, gifting easy points to their opponents.

USA Team Overview
The Americans head into the quarterfinals with a distinctly different playing style. While Italy rely on rapid-fire combinations, the United States favour a more physical brand of volleyball, looking to capitalize on their attacking height at every opportunity. Micah Christenson continues to orchestrate the offense, Matt Anderson steps up in the most crucial rallies, and TJ DeFalco brings versatility to the wings. This season, Jake Hanes has also stood out in previous matchups against Italy, making an impact both at the net and on the block.
However, much will hinge on the quality of their reception. When the first pass is consistent, the Americans can challenge virtually any opponent. But if their passing falters, the advantage of their power game quickly diminishes.
